    PONY - ORM & web publication framework

    PONY - ORM & web publication framework

    Pony is a fast and easy to use Python ORM

    Pony is an object-relational mapper. The most interesting feature of Pony is its ability to write queries to the database using generator expressions. Pony works with entities which are mapped to a SQL database. Using generator syntax for writing queries allows the user to formulate very eloquent queries. It increases the level of abstraction and allows a programmer to concentrate on the business logic of the application. Following is an example of a query in Pony: select(p for p in...

    PROTON

    PROTON

    High-level python framework that facilitates rapid server-side develop

    PROTON is a high-level Python framework that facilitates rapid server-side development with clean & pragmatic design. Thanks for checking it out! PROTON aims at easing server-side development for all Python enthusiasts. Essentially, by running a shell command, developer will auto generate necessary Model, Controller and APIs! All of this with connectivity to Transactional Databases (PROTON supports Postgresql, MySQL & SQL Server),caching (Redis middleware), Auto generated OpenAPI specs & descriptive logging! One command, to get a production ready server-side stack!
